GangScheduling

Introduction

We provide Gang mechanism for the scheduler to control pods binding opportunity. User can declare a resource-collection-minimum number, only when assigned-resources reach the given limitation can trigger the binding. We provide Strict and NonStrict to control the resource-accumulation-process by a configuration. We also provide a two-level Gang description for better matching the real scenario, which is different from community.

advanced configuration for gang

1.apply through pod-group.

apiVersion: scheduling.sigs.k8s.io/v1alpha1
kind: PodGroup
metadata:
name: gang-example1
namespace: default
annotations:
gang.scheduling.koordinator.sh/total-number: "3"
gang.scheduling.koordinator.sh/mode: "NonStrict"
gang.scheduling.koordinator.sh/groups: "[\"default/gang-example1\", \"default/gang-example2\"]"

spec:
scheduleTimeoutSeconds: 100
minMember: 2

  • gang.scheduling.koordinator.sh/total-number specifies the total children number of the gang. If not specified,it will be set with the minMember
  • gang.scheduling.koordinator.sh/mode defines the Gang Scheduling operation when failed scheduling. Support Strict\NonStrict, default is Strict
  • gang.scheduling.koordinator.sh/groups defines which gangs are bundled as a group. The gang will go to bind only all gangs in one group meet the conditions

2.apply through pod annotations.

apiVersion: v1
kind: Pod
metadata:
name: pod-example2
namespace: default
annotations:
gang.scheduling.koordinator.sh/name: "gang-example1"
gang.scheduling.koordinator.sh/min-available: "2"
gang.scheduling.koordinator.sh/total-number: "3"
gang.scheduling.koordinator.sh/mode: "Strict\NonStrict"
gang.scheduling.koordinator.sh/groups: "[\"default/gang-example1\", \"default/gang-example2\"]"
gang.scheduling.koordinator.sh/waiting-time: "100s"
spec:
schedulerName: koord-scheduler
containers:
- command:
- sleep
- 365d
image: busybox
imagePullPolicy: IfNotPresent
name: curlimage
resources:
limits:
cpu: 40m
memory: 40Mi
requests:
cpu: 40m
memory: 40Mi
terminationMessagePath: /dev/termination-log
terminationMessagePolicy: File
restartPolicy: Always
  • gang.scheduling.koordinator.sh/total-number specifies the total children number of the gang. If not specified,it will be set with the gang.scheduling.koordinator.sh/min-available
  • gang.scheduling.koordinator.sh/mode defines the Gang Scheduling operation when failed scheduling. Support Strict\NonStrict, default is Strict
  • gang.scheduling.koordinator.sh/groups defines which gangs are bundled as a group. The gang will go to bind only all gangs in one group meet the conditions
  • gang.scheduling.koordinator.sh/waiting-time specifies gang's max wait time in Permit Stage.
